The 2018–19 Luxembourg Division of Honour is the 58th season of second-tier association football in Luxembourg. The season began on 19 August 2018 and will end on 25 May 2019.[1]

Teams[]

Etzella Ettelbruck and Rumelange were promoted to the Luxembourg National Division at the end of the previous season.[2] They were replaced by Rodange 91 and Esch, who finished in the bottom two positions of the 2017–18 Luxembourg National Division.[3] Norden 02, Grevenmacher, and Union 05 Kayl-Tétange were relegated at the end of the previous season and were replaced by , , and Koeppchen Wormeldange, who earned promotion from the Luxembourg 1. Division.[4]
